celestial body in Latin

celestial body in Latin is corpus caeleste.

celestial body in Latin

corpus caeleste
noun
(astronomy, astrology) A natural object which is located outside of Earth's atmosphere, such as a comet, an asteroid, the Moon, a planet, the Sun, or a star.
